RealTime Control Mode
2.13.1 Typical Uses
In the RealTime Control Mode, a Carb Cycle may be controlled via SuperData Communications.
Typical uses include:
Controlling a Carbon Cycle Recipe and monitoring the Carbon Profile in RealTime
In the RealTime mode, Model inputs include Temperature and %CH4 and either Probe Data or IR
Analyzer Data for Carbon Potential determination.
2.13.2 Report
In the RealTime Control mode, clicking on the print icon will print the following report. The report is a
snapshot of the current model status and can be printed at any time during the run.
